Rich with all of the gorgeous features of it's elegant era, this traditional Bungalow style home is truly showcased inside with the roomy formal lounge on the left of the front entry. Lovers of Art Deco style will instantly fall in love with this stunning space. With original decorative cornicing and a mantle piece that takes your breath away, you feel like you have stepped back in time once you enter this room. The spacious and airy main bedroom with triple robe and jarrah floorboards is situated on the right of the central entrance hall.
The main bathroom has been renovated in keeping with the traditional period style of the home. The soft green hues of this room blend seamlessly with the modern features like the luxurious spa bath. The entrance hall flows on to include a family room and a quaint country style kitchen with modern appliances but still retaining the warmth and charm of this era.
The laundry, another bedroom plus a walk through area which can be a third bedroom, a toy room or a study is located at the rear of the home.
This is the perfect opportunity to either retain the gorgeous home and enjoy the space around it or buy as a development site and have the choice of retaining the original dwelling and building in front of it or demolish the house and build two new homes on this primed position piece of land. The zoning is R20/R40 and any subdivision is subject to Shire approval.
